How Gel Refrigerants Work in a Real Pack-Out
A refrigerant gel liquid works as a thermal buffer inside a passive shipping system. It does not create cold on its own. It stores cooling energy during refrigeration or freezing, then absorbs incoming heat while the insulated shipper slows the rate of temperature rise. That sounds simple, but real performance changes with conditioning time, pack placement, carton fill, outside temperature, and how often the box is opened.
Public cold-chain guidance and product catalogs point to the same practical truth: hold time is never a fixed number that belongs to the pack alone. A catalog may show a 24 to 48 hour window, but that figure only makes sense together with the insulation value of the box, the ambient profile, and the amount of coolant used. For higher-risk shipments, the right way to compare options is to test the full pack-out rather than to copy a claim from another lane.
In many operations, buyers compare flexible wraps, flat pouches, rigid bricks, and PCM-based elements. Flexible formats improve contact and can wrap around product geometry. Rigid formats can be easier to place predictably and may resist compression better. PCM means phase change material: a coolant engineered to freeze and melt around a more specific temperature point than a standard water-based gel. That can be useful when you want narrower temperature control, but it also raises the need for more disciplined conditioning and pack-out design.
When a Standard Gel Pack Is Enough
Not every temperature-sensitive shipment needs the same level of engineering. A short domestic route for refrigerated food or consumer goods may work well with a standard gel pack and a modest insulated box. A longer route, a higher-value pharmaceutical payload, or a narrow control band may require a more qualified shipping system, a different refrigerant, or both.
That is why buyers should resist the temptation to compare products by coldness alone. The right question is whether the selected format is appropriate for the product, the transit duration, the handling profile, and the consequence of failure. In many routine applications, a durable gel pack is a sensible and economical answer. In higher-risk operations, it may only be one component of a more demanding thermal design.
Public cold-chain guidance for pharmaceutical and healthcare transport reinforces this point by distinguishing packaging components from qualified systems. A good supplier helps you define that boundary early instead of implying that every refrigerated or frozen problem can be solved by buying a colder pouch.

What to Check Before Placing a Wholesale Order in France
The most useful supplier review is operational, not promotional. Ask the shortlisted wholesale partner to answer the same questions in the same format, then compare written responses side by side. That approach exposes vague claims quickly and makes pilot testing easier to manage.
First define whether you need finished gel packs or bulk gel liquid for your own converting line. The packaging, storage, and operational questions are completely different.
Ask for viscosity behavior, fill compatibility, and freeze-thaw performance if you plan to pump or fill the gel into custom pouches.
Review SDS, handling guidance, and spill response information early, especially if the gel will be stored or processed on site before pouch conversion.
If you are buying finished packs, ask about film structure, seam quality, and pallet efficiency—not only the chemistry of the gel.
Clarify the disposal or recyclability story for the final pack placed on the French market. Under current packaging pressure, broad eco claims are not enough.
Request a pilot run that reflects your real carton, liner, and route conditions. For wholesale buyers, one good pilot is worth more than a long catalog.
Clarify MOQ, pallet configuration, and carton count early. In wholesale buying, logistics efficiency can change the true cost more than a small movement in unit price.
Ask what happens after the first order. The right partner should be able to support repeat specifications, lot identification, and realistic production scheduling.
A supplier that answers these points clearly is usually easier to work with later when a lane changes, a complaint appears, or a new SKU is added.
What Really Changes the Economics of a Gel Pack Program
The quoted price per pack matters, but it is rarely the full answer. A cheaper pack can become more expensive if it needs more units per box, takes longer to condition, damages cartons through leakage, or forces you into a larger insulated shipper. Likewise, a premium pack is not automatically wasteful if it reduces spoilage, shrink, or customer claims. The right comparison is cost per successful shipment, not cost per pouch.
Labor also changes the economics. Packs that are easy to stage, count, and place consistently can reduce training time and packing errors. Formats that stack neatly in a freezer, thaw predictably, or fit the same carton every time are often worth more than they first appear. For wholesale and manufacturing programs, reverse logistics, reusability, and storage efficiency can further shift the result.
That is why the most practical buying process combines pricing with a small pack-out trial. Measure not only temperature behavior, but also pack speed, carton fit, conditioning space, waste, and receiving condition. Those operational details are what turn a good-looking quote into a durable supply decision.
Where Buyers Commonly Go Wrong
The first common mistake is buying by format name instead of by thermal job. Two suppliers may both offer a gel pack or gel wrap, but one may be built for a short refrigerated parcel lane while the other is intended for direct body therapy or low-cost one-way use. The label does not tell you enough on its own.
The second mistake is assuming that colder is always better. That logic can damage cosmetics, chill-sensitive flowers, and some pharmaceutical products just as easily as it protects them. Good procurement starts with the product’s acceptable range and the full pack-out design.
The third mistake is approving a sample without locking the specification. Small shifts in pouch size, film, or fill mass can change how the pack freezes, fits, and performs. If the supplier cannot keep sample and production aligned, you are effectively re-testing every order without knowing it.
Finally, many teams ignore receiving conditions. Ask what the pack should look like on arrival, what leakage threshold is acceptable, and how warehouse or customer-service staff should report problems. A buying program becomes much stronger when failure criteria are agreed before the first large order ships.
FAQ
How long will a gel pack keep a shipment cold?
There is no honest single number for every shipment. Public product pages often reference a 24 to 48 hour range for certain formats, but actual hold time depends on insulation, ambient conditions, pack count, payload mass, and how the coolant is conditioned and placed.
What should a wholesale buyer request before the first large order?
At minimum, ask for the specification sheet, dimensions before and after conditioning, material description, recommended use, pallet or carton configuration, lot identification approach, and a sample that reflects production. For higher-risk shipments, request route-specific testing or pack-out guidance.
Do sustainability claims need extra scrutiny now?
Yes. Packaging rules and EPR pressure are making broad claims less useful. Ask which component is recyclable, compostable, reusable, or easier to separate, and confirm whether that route exists in the markets where the pack will actually be used.
